As a Signal Electrician - Rail, you will be respon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ing electrical signaling systems on railways. Candidates are expected to have a strong understanding of electrical systems, experience in rail signaling, and the ability to work in a team. A relevant trade qualification and experience in a similar role are typically required. The role demands att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and adherence to safety standards.
UGL is a leading provider of end-to-end engineering, construction, and maintenance services. Operating across Australia, UGL is part of the CIMIC Group, offering integrated solutions in sectors such as rail, transport, technology, and resources. With a focus on innovation and sustainability, UGL is committed to delivering high-quality projects and services to its clients, while fostering a culture of safety, diversity, and inclusion.
